Foggy Glass

Foggy windows are among the most frequent problems with double glazing. It is caused by a damaged seal. This is known as a "sealed unit failure and a replacement window is needed to fix the issue. The seal between glass panes traps the air, creating a gap that acts as an insulation to keep the cold and hot air inside the room. It also stops moisture from getting into your home. As the seal ages, it can weaken and cause condensation between the glass panes.

In some cases the seal can be repaired. It's important to contact the company from which you bought your double glazing from, as soon as you notice an issue. It is recommended to contact the company that you purchased your double glazing from in writing. This can be done via mail, email or even by phone. This ensures your complaint is properly recorded and covered by any warranty or guarantee you may have.

Misted Glass

Condensation between the two panes glass is typically the reason for fog or misty double-glazed windows. In order to make sure that your windows are operating as they should be, it is essential to get them cleaned and repaired regularly. When the seals between the panes degrade they let air through which reduces the insulation properties of your windows and can cause higher energy bills.

While the occurrence of condensation on your double-glazed windows isn't ideal, it can be resolved quickly and easily with a small amount of care. Condensation occurs when warm air touches cold surfaces and is then cooled below the water vapour dew point, which occurs naturally in your home. This is because your double-glazed windows are insulated and the air inside is more warm than the outside.

The causes of water leaking into your windows are many and varied. They include:

Incorrect installation - the seals between windows could get worn out and allow moisture in.

Changes in temperature - extreme temperatures can cause water to form, as when you crank up the heating in the winter and blasting the AC in summer.

Water leaks - if you have a leaking roof or plumbing water, moisture could build up and cause your double glazing to become misty.
